Creamy Mushroom Risotto Recipe

For this creamy mushroom risotto, you will need the following ingredients:
– Arborio rice (300g)
– Mushrooms, sliced (200g)
– Onion, finely chopped (1 medium)
– Garlic, minced (2 cloves)
– White wine (120ml)
– Vegetable broth (1 liter)
– Parmesan cheese, grated (50g)
– Butter (50g)
– Olive oil (2 tbsp)
– Salt and pepper to taste

In terms of kitchen tools, you will need:

  • saucepan
  • wooden spoon
  • ladle
  • grater

To begin, heat the vegetable broth in a saucepan and keep it warm on low heat. In another large saucepan, heat the olive oil and melt half of the butter over medium heat. Add the chopped onion and minced garlic, cooking until they are soft and translucent.

Next, add the sliced mushrooms to the saucepan and cook until they are golden brown and have released their juices. Stir in the Arborio rice, ensuring each grain is coated in the buttery mixture. Pour in the white wine and cook until it has been absorbed by the rice.

Now, it’s time to start adding the warm vegetable broth to the rice mixture, one ladleful at a time. Stir frequently and allow the rice to absorb the broth before adding more. Continue this process until the rice is creamy and cooked to al dente. This should take about 18-20 minutes.

Once the risotto reaches the perfect creamy consistency, remove the saucepan from the heat and stir in the remaining butter and grated Parmesan cheese. Season with salt and pepper to taste, adjusting as needed.

The total weight of the cooked creamy mushroom risotto is approximately 1200g, and this recipe serves 4 people. Each serving weighs around 300g, containing approximately 350 calories.

A unique tip for enhancing the flavor of this dish is to add a splash of truffle oil just before serving. The earthy aroma and depth of flavor it brings will take your creamy mushroom risotto to the next level!
